Abstract

Üç boyutlu bir oryantasyonda düzenlenen çok sayıda rastgele ilmek içeren bir yastıklama ağı yapısı olup, burada çok sayıda rastgele ilmek, 90.0 ° C ila 115.0 ° C aralığında en yüksek bir DSC sıcaklık erime zirvesine, 1,40 ila 2,10 aralığında sıfır kayma viskozite oranına (ZSVR); ASTM D1238'e göre 190 ° C'de ve 2.16 kg'da ölçüldüğünde 0.860 ila 0.925 g / cc arasında bir yoğunluğa; 1 ila 25 g / 10 dakikalık bir erime indeksine (12); 2.0 ila 4.5 aralığında bir moleküler ağırlık dağılımına (Mw / Mn) sahip olan bir etilen / alfa-olefin interpolimer bileşiminden oluşturulur.
